Handover note for plugin authors working against the Quillbranch report builder: sorting in version 4 is now stable — rows with equal keys preserve insertion order, so plugins relying on the old unstable comparator should drop their workarounds. Marisol's sort adapter in the sample repo shows the new pattern. One operational note: the plugin signing account occasionally locks after registry timeouts; if that happens, use the self-service recovery flow rather than filing a ticket. The recovery passphrase for that flow is written directly below.

unlock words, bawef-kahap: sorax-sorir-quenys-aldok

## Support

Gridsmith, our crossword generator, is maintained by the Puzzles pod. Known issues: occasional duplicate clue numbering on 21x21 grids and slow fills when the word list exceeds 200k entries. File bugs in the Gridsmith board with a seed value so runs are reproducible. Items raised at the weekly eng sync get triaged within two days. Anything blocking a publish deadline should go straight to the address below.

escalation mailbox, kaweg-kahif: druwyn.sordor@nelvroworks.corp

## Account Recovery — Pagesmith Incremental Builds

Applies when the build-bot account for the Fernhollow static site is locked and incremental rebuilds stall. Symptoms: queue grows, only full rebuilds succeed. Do not reset via the admin panel; that wipes the dependency graph cache and forces a full rebuild (~4h). Instead, open the recovery console, select the build-bot identity, and choose offline unlock. Paste the build manifest checksum when prompted. Then enter the recovery passphrase below.

recovery phrase for fajeg-kawep: druix-gorius-briax-ulaeth-fraox-lammir-pelox-jormir-pelwyn-julir